The NAFA Foundation, a non-profit charitable organization formed in 1976 to support the vehicle fleet industry, partnered with charity Rise Against Hunger during NAFA Fleet Management Association’s 2018 Institute & Expo to assemble 40,172 meals for people in developing countries – in just one hour.

Wholesale used vehicle prices (on a mix-, mileage-, and seasonally adjusted basis) increased 1.25 percent month-over-month in May. This brought the Manheim Used Vehicle Value Index to 134.2, which was a 4.9 percent increase from a year ago and the highest level since last November.

Features in this edition: The Federal Highway Administration has repealed a rule requiring states to track certain greenhouse gas emissions and work toward achieving emission-reduction targets on U.S. highways and interstates.
 
The Trump administration indefinitely delayed an announcement detailing changes to the renewable fuel standard, a program requiring transportation fuel to contain a minimum volume of biofuels. 
 
H.R. 3388, the SELF DRIVE Act, passed the House with bipartisan support on September 6, 2017. Now the House Energy and Commerce Committee is encouraging the Senate to take action on the legislation.
 
The Diesel Emission Reduction Act's Clean Diesel Funding Assistance Program would receive $100 million in funding under the House FY 2019 Interior and Environment appropriations bill passed by the House Appropriations Committee on June 6. If enacted, funding for the program will increase 33 percent over the current year funding level of $75 million.
 
 
   
Cannabis is now one step closer to being legalized in Canada, despite opposition from conservative senators and employer groups. On June 7, 2018, the Senate approved legislation to legalize marijuana by a vote of 56 to 30, with nearly four dozen amendments included. The bill will now go back to the House of Commons, where amendments will need to be approved or rejected.
